About the Role
The Corporate Financial Analyst coordinates and supports the Business Unit's financial planning processes, including monthly forecasts, annual budgets, and long-range financial plans. This role consolidates financial information from manufacturing plants, validates submissions, performs variance analysis, and ensures adherence to corporate planning guidelines and reporting deadlines. The position serves as a key business partner to plant finance teams by challenging assumptions, investigating deviations, and ensuring the integrity of the Business Unit's Profit & Loss, Balance Sheet, and Cash Flow forecasts.
